What is CDT code?
A CDT code is a procedure code from the Current Dental Terminology set maintained by the American Dental Association. Every dental procedure billed to insurance carries one, and they are what a dental claim, a fee schedule, and an eligibility response are all expressed in.

CDT codes are why dental insurance verification is not simply medical verification with different words. Frequency limitations, downgrades, and waiting periods are all defined per code, so knowing whether a patient is covered means knowing whether this particular procedure is covered for them right now, not whether they have dental insurance.
